>>I see there is both ECC DDR ram and regular, but ECC costs twice as much. What
>>is the difference between them?
>
>ECC includes a hamming code for each 64 bit "word".  This code is used to
>correct single-bit errors on the fly, and detect double-bit errors.  It is
>most often used in servers where higher reliability is desired, at a higher
>price.
